My research investigates the intersection of artistic creation, sustainability, and the environmental impact of electronic waste, focusing on cobalt recycling. I explore the concept of Techno-ceramics, where ceramic objects are crafted using materials derived from urban mining and discarded digital devices, rather than extractive practices. By examining the geological implications of digital culture’s remnants, my work seeks to question the role of crafts in the digital age. I aim to foster cross-disciplinary collaborations, connecting geology, art, and technology, while advocating for sustainable practices in artistic production.
